"STOP 0x1e" After Installing Norton AntiVirus Updates

SYMPTOMS

After you install a Symantec Norton AntiVirus updated driver, you may receive any of the following error messages on a blue screen:

0000001e : c0000005 00000085 00000000 00000085

0000001e : c0000005 f1145494 00000000 0000013c

Note that the parameters in the error message may vary.

CAUSE

This behavior can occur if you install an updated driver with the following time stamp:

   File name     Time stamp
   --------------------------------------
   Navex15.sys   Mon Feb 14 15:22:04 2000
                

RESOLUTION

Symantec recommends that you revert to an earlier version of the driver or install a later version from Symantec.
